The work in Nassau

The port at Fernandina and the paper mills give the county an industrial base out of proportion to its size, generating pallet and equipment work. Amelia Island's resorts drive hospitality supply runs with tight windows. Yulee has grown into the county's retail and distribution centre.

Do you deliver to Amelia Island?+

Yes. Access is via the A1A bridge, which is the only practical way on, so we plan island jobs around that crossing rather than treating them as ordinary mileage.

Can you handle industrial freight in Fernandina Beach?+

Yes, including pallet and equipment work for the port and mill operations. Liftgate and box truck options are available for anything that needs them.
